Definition

Ecosystem health refers to the condition and resilience of an ecosystem, assessing its ability to maintain functionality, biodiversity, and stability in the face of stressors and changes. A healthy ecosystem supports diverse species, provides essential services, and can recover from disturbances, which is vital for sustaining environmental quality and human well-being.

5 Must Know Facts For Your Next Test

  1. Ecosystem health is often evaluated through indicators such as species richness, nutrient cycling efficiency, and the presence of keystone species.
  2. A healthy ecosystem can better withstand and recover from environmental stressors like natural disasters or human activities.
  3. Monitoring ecosystem health involves physical assessments (like measuring temperature and water quality), chemical analyses (such as pollutant levels), and biological evaluations (including species populations).
  4. Indicators of poor ecosystem health may include decreased biodiversity, increased pollution levels, or the proliferation of invasive species.
  5. Understanding ecosystem health is crucial for developing effective conservation strategies and ensuring sustainable resource management.

Review Questions

  • How do indicators of ecosystem health help in monitoring environmental conditions?
    • Indicators of ecosystem health provide measurable data that reflects the overall condition of an ecosystem. By assessing factors such as biodiversity, nutrient cycling, and pollution levels, scientists can determine how well an ecosystem functions and its ability to recover from disturbances. These indicators are essential for identifying trends over time and evaluating the effectiveness of management strategies aimed at preserving or restoring ecosystem health.
  • Discuss the relationship between biodiversity and ecosystem health, emphasizing how biodiversity impacts resilience.
    • Biodiversity plays a critical role in maintaining ecosystem health because it enhances resilience against environmental changes and stressors. High biodiversity allows ecosystems to utilize resources more efficiently, as different species fulfill various ecological roles. When an ecosystem has diverse species populations, it is better equipped to withstand disruptions, recover from disturbances, and provide essential services to humans. Therefore, conserving biodiversity is key to sustaining overall ecosystem health.
  • Evaluate the impact of environmental stressors on ecosystem health and propose strategies for mitigating these effects.
    • Environmental stressors such as pollution, habitat loss, and climate change can severely diminish ecosystem health by disrupting the balance between species populations and degrading essential functions. To mitigate these effects, strategies such as implementing stricter pollution controls, restoring natural habitats, and promoting sustainable land-use practices can be adopted. Additionally, monitoring programs can track changes in ecosystem health to ensure that management practices are effective. By addressing these stressors proactively, we can protect ecosystems and ensure their resilience for future generations.
